However, there are factors that you must consider before making such changes. Traffic is something that most internet marketers consider first. If you know that it is more convenient for you to build enough targeted traffic with your old domain name, then you should consider putting a permanent 301 redirect to your old domain. Configure the redirect to point to the new domain. This will help redirect traffic meant for the previous domain to the new one. It is also the best economical search engine optimization technique that should be implemented. Please do not use a temporary 302 redirect service for this action; you won't definitely get the ranking you have worked for.
You should also note that for search engines to completely redirect your traffic from the old domain to the new one, it will take some time. Therefore you have to be patient and continue with your work. This redirect service should be left for several months before checking on its effectiveness.
